About Valentina Becherucci

Valentina Becherucci is a scholar working on Genetics, Hematology and Microbiology, having authored 9 papers that have together received 335 indexed citations. Recurring topics across this work include Mesenchymal stem cell research (4 papers), Hematopoietic Stem Cell Transplantation (3 papers) and Cancer Cells and Metastasis (3 papers). The work is most often cited by research in Genetics (126 citations), Oncology (170 citations) and Cancer Research (88 citations). Valentina Becherucci has collaborated with scholars based in Italy and Brazil. Frequent co-authors include Franco Bambi, Maria Letizia Taddei, Paola Chiarugi, Francesca Margheri, Pedro Barcellos‐de‐Souza, Giuseppina Comito, Mario Del Rosso, Anna Laurenzana, Laura Pietrovito and Matteo Lulli. Their work appears in journals such as Stem Cells, Stem Cell Research & Therapy and Molecular Oncology.
